    Do solar-based thermal cooling systems need energy storage?

    The deployment of solar-based thermal cooling systems is limited to available solar radiation hours. The intermittent of solar energy creates a mismatch between cooling needs and available energy supply. Energy storage is, therefore, necessary to minimize the mismatch and achieve extended cooling coverage from solar-driven cooling systems.

    How does a solar based cooling system work?

    A solar-based cooling system uses solar energy, in the form of heat or electricity, to provide cooling for air conditioning and/or refrigeration. The energy from the sun is captured using solar photovoltaic (PV) and transformed into electricity to drive vapor compression AC systems.

    Why is thermal energy storage important for solar cooling systems?

    Thermal energy storage (TES) is crucial for solar cooling systems as it allows for the storage of excess thermal energy generated during peak sunlight hours for later use when sunlight is not available, thereby extending the cooling coverage of solar-driven absorption chillers .

    What is a solar-driven cooling system?

    Solar-driven cooling systems are either assisted or stand-alone . Solar-assisted cooling systems are those that combine a traditional cooling system, like a vapor compression chiller, with an absorption chiller powered by solar energy to meet a building's cooling needs. These systems can operate in tandem or independently .

    What is a solar absorption cooling system with a cold storage configuration?

    Solar absorption cooling with cold storage configurations The main hardware of a solar absorption cooling system with a cold storage configuration consists of a solar collector filed, absorption chiller, cold storage tank, and plurality of pumps for circulating the working fluids, as shown in Fig. 10.

    What is a solar-powered absorption cooling system?

    A solar-powered absorption cooling system consists of several key components including an absorption chiller, a solar thermal collector, and additional parts such as pumps and valves.

    What is a battery liquid cooling system?

    A battery liquid cooling system for electrochemical energy storage stations that improves cooling efficiency, reduces space requirements, and allows flexible cooling power adjustment. The system uses a battery cooling plate, heat exchange plates, dense finned radiators, a liquid pump, and a controller.

    How does a Li ion battery coolant work?

    As the coolant flows, it absorbs heat from the batteries, carrying it away from the li-ion battery pack. The heated liquid coolant is then pumped to a heat exchanger, where the heat dissipation to the ambient air or transferred to another cooling system, such as a radiator or chiller, before being recirculated.

    How does ICLC separate coolant from Battery?

    ICLC separates the coolant from the battery through thermal transfer structures such as tubes, cooling channels, and plates. The heat is delivered to the coolant through the thermal transfer structures between the battery and the coolant, and the heat flowing in the coolant will be discharged to an external condensing system [22, 33]. 3.1.

    How does PCM work in EV battery pack thermal management?

    When there is a rise in battery temperature, PCM absorbs this generated heat and undergoes a phase transition from solid state to liquid through which the thermal (heat) energy is stored. PCMs have found practical applications in EV battery pack thermal management.
